2. Understand the SEO Services You Need

SEO is a multifaceted discipline with a variety of services, each targeting different aspects of a website’s performance. Some of the key services offered by SEO agencies include:

  • On-Page SEO: Optimizing the content, images, and HTML source code on individual pages to improve search rankings.
  • Off-Page SEO: Building quality backlinks from other websites, social media, and influencer marketing.
  • Technical SEO: Enhancing the technical aspects of your site, such as page speed, mobile responsiveness, and secure browsing (HTTPS).
  • Local SEO: Targeting local search queries to improve rankings in specific geographic areas, critical for small businesses and brick-and-mortar stores.
  • Content SEO: Crafting valuable, relevant, and keyword-optimized content that appeals to both users and search engines.

Not every business will require every SEO service. For instance, an e-commerce company might prioritize technical and on-page SEO, while a local business may focus more on local SEO. Identifying which services you need will help you narrow down agencies that specialize in the areas most critical to your business.

4. Assess Their SEO Strategy and Approach

Once you’ve narrowed down potential agencies, it’s essential to understand how they approach SEO. Ask the following questions to get a sense of their methodology:

a. How Do They Conduct Keyword Research?

Keyword research is at the heart of any SEO strategy. Ask how the agency identifies target keywords, whether they use any tools like Google Keyword Planner or SEMrush, and how they balance short-tail vs. long-tail keywords. A good agency will focus on keywords that align with your business goals and your target audience’s search intent.

b. How Do They Build Links?

Backlinks are a critical ranking factor, but not all links are created equal. Inquire about their link-building tactics to ensure they use ethical, white-hat strategies. Avoid agencies that promise thousands of links overnight or engage in black-hat tactics like buying backlinks or using link farms, as these practices can lead to penalties from Google.

c. How Do They Measure Success?

A reliable SEO agency should be results-driven and transparent in their reporting. Ask how they track the success of their campaigns and what metrics they use. Key performance indicators (KPIs) may include:

  • Organic traffic growth
  • Improvements in search engine rankings
  • Conversion rates
  • Bounce rate and user engagement
  • Return on Investment (ROI)

Ensure the agency provides regular reports and is willing to explain the data in a way that is easy to understand.

6. Budget Considerations and Pricing Models

SEO pricing can vary widely depending on the scope of services, the agency’s experience, and your industry. Before signing a contract, it’s important to understand the agency’s pricing structure and how it fits within your budget.

a. Flat Fee vs. Performance-Based Pricing

Some agencies charge a flat monthly fee, which can provide consistency in budgeting. Others may offer performance-based pricing, where you pay based on the results achieved, such as traffic growth or keyword rankings. While performance-based models can be appealing, be cautious, as SEO results are influenced by many external factors.

b. Compare Costs to Potential ROI

When evaluating costs, remember that SEO is an investment in your business’s long-term success. Higher-priced agencies often bring more experience and offer better results. However, that doesn’t mean you should overspend—make sure to evaluate the expected ROI and consider how much organic traffic and revenue growth you can realistically achieve.
